Richmond City Council in California Condemns Israel, Accuses of 'Ethnic Cleansing' in Gaza

First U.S. city to officially support Palestine, Richmond's resolution sparks widespread backlash and claims of bias during a heated council meeting.

  • The city of Richmond, California passed a resolution condemning Israel and accusing it of ethnic cleansing in Gaza, becoming the first U.S. city to officially support Palestine.
  • The resolution accused Israel of “war crimes”, claiming that Gazans are suffering collective punishment from Israel in response to Hamas attacks.
  • The controversial resolution passed with a 5-1 vote, causing a heated council meeting with participants accusing the council of bias and spreading false narratives.
  • The city council defended the resolution, with Richmond Mayor Eduardo Martinez asserting that it was not anti-semitic and simply voiced a narrative that has been ignored.
  • The passage of the resolution has resulted in backlash, with groups like the Jewish Community Relations Council in San Francisco condemning it as inflammatory and biased.
